Eurolink Nigeria Limited was registered in 1982 to import and market quality pharmaceuticals from reportable companies in Europe.
Europharm Laboratories is a Subsidiary of Eurolink Nigeria Limited and engages in indigenous manufacture of quality pharmaceuticals in Nigeria.
All along however, the ultimate ambition of ENL was to become a manufacturer of quality Pharmaceuticals. This ambition gained a major boost in 1984 when ENL Directors who had been watching Government industrial policies especially in relation to Pharmaceutical manufacturing, decided that the time had indeed come for ENL to make physical and fiscal commitment to pharmaceutical Production.
Accordingly, in 1984 a large piece of land was acquired in the New industrial Area of Jos. In the same year, the then Chase Merchant Bank (now Continental Merchant Bank) was contacted and a proposal for financial assistance was discussed. Almost simultaneously, ENL commissioned a management consultancy Firm, to do a feasibility study towards establishing a pharmaceutical manufacturing plant in Jos. The result of the study positively and irreversibility committed ENL to go ahead with its plans for the Plant. ENL has not looked back since then.
Accordingly, by1987, ENL was already at the point of test production and did in fact, began commercial production in 1988. As at today EUROPHARM LABORATORIES, a mere concept in 1984 has become one of the leading wholly indigenous Pharmaceutical Manufacturers in Nigeria and indeed the Largest Pharmaceutical Plant in the north of Nigeria.

From only 8 products in 1988, EUROPHARM LABORATORIES today produces over 32 products covering a wide spectrum of the therapeutic groups viz. Analgesic/Antipyretic, Anti – infective (various Groups), Respiratory systems Drugs, Vitamins, psychotherapeutic Drugs and Antihistamine/Anti-pruritic, as evidenced in our products profile.
As at today the company has the capacity to produce over 0.9 million bottles of Dry Syrup over 350million tablets, over 5 million 20- gram tubes of ointment, 10 million bottles (80 or 100ml) of liquid oral preparations and 76 million Capsules per year.
